- Exhibit Label
-
During the pandemic, I was forced to flee the US due to a disregard for safety measures. I found myself in Lisbon, Portugal, where the outdoor ambiance and beauty inspired me to create a series of paintings. Through the creation of these pieces, I searched for meaning and kept my sanity during lockdown. These paintings allowed me to recover some of my self-esteem after losing two major shows in China and California and having to sell and dispose of my artwork. Despite these challenges, I was able to continue creating and finding joy in my work. --Label design by exhibit curator Nancy DeJoy. Labels written by Ben Lash and his team in consultation with artist statements.

1 of 4: Untitled 4. Part 01
A watercolor painting of colorful lines on white paper. At the center of the page are 4 wavy star shapes made from layered lines. One of these are green and blue, two are lime green and dark green with a red dot in the center, and another is red and blue. A dark green line, highlighted in yellow, wavers diagonally across the page, bending around the shapes. Behind it, a gray strip stretches across the page in the opposite direction, forming an X with the green line. A black paint splatter runs over the red shape, and drips a long black line that covers the full height of the paper.

2 of 4: Untitled 4. Part 02
An abstract painting made with water based paints on canvas. In the center of the piece, gray geometric shapes outlined in black are stacked on top of each other to create a square and triangular structure. Within the structure and gray shapes are organic and angular red shapes outlined in black. More organic forms fill the piece in orange and yellow. The background has muted strokes of red, orange, yellow, and purple and the same colors layered with white paint. At the top of the piece are short, downwards strokes of muddied greens and pinks.

3 of 4: Untitled 4. Part 03
An abstract painting made with water based paints on canvas. In the foreground is a tall tree with twisted black and green branches that reaches from the bottom to the top of the piece. The leaves of the tree are made of yellows, oranges, and greens. Thin blue strokes fall from the top of the tree and drip down to its roots. The roots span from the left to the right of the piece and are covering a pile of orange, red, yellow, and green. To the far left of the piece are short strokes of yellow, orange, and red that overlap each other. Reaching from the top left corner to the bottom right corner is a line of short red strokes. Behind the tree is the black outline of a building with many archways with a rounded tower-like structure to the right of it. The remainder of the background is white.

4 of 4: Untitled 4. Part 04
A multimedia drawing on white paper. Long and short strokes of color outlined in black form rectangular panels in hues of orange, red and yellow. These panels are lined up edge to edge, occasionally overlapping, to form a collage around the page with the smallest panels at the center.
